From molecule to treatment: system is strategy
An API cannot heal absolutely everyone sitting in a drum. It wants to be synthetic with steady fine, put right into a dosage shape sufferers can use, and published inside the frame at the exact region and time. That is method technology, and it seriously isn't simply logistics. The reliable variety of the API, its particle dimension, and the decision of salt or ester can increase or diminish bioavailability by way of enormous aspects. I still don't forget a discomfort assignment the place switching from a unfastened base to a citrate salt accelerated dissolution loads that we reduce the dose by means of a 3rd at the same time maintaining the comparable analgesic final result. Chemistry and physics trade the medical sense.
Polymorphism, the place a single chemical can crystallize into totally different varieties, grants any other lesson. Ritonavir famously shifted from a less solid to a more sturdy polymorph at some stage in manufacturing scale up, a modification that tanked its solubility. The answer required reformulation, a bright reminder that the “identical” molecule can behave another way relying on how its crystals develop.
Drug particle dimension additionally matters. Reduce a poorly soluble API to a micronized or nanocrystal shape and also you building up surface domain and dissolution charge. Do it too aggressively and particles may well agglomerate or create new stability headaches. Tradeoffs are steady. Inhaled drug treatments move a step added, wherein the aerodynamic particle size window is slender, roughly 1 to five micrometers. Outside that range, particles deposit in the mouth or the throat instead of achieving the lungs. An inhaler is a physics device tied to a pharmacology payload.
Bioavailability is won or misplaced inside the details
Bioavailability is the fraction of an administered dose that reaches the systemic circulate in an lively model. Formulators spend their careers nudging this number in the accurate path. Consider the Biopharmaceutics Classification System, a sensible grid that sorts APIs by solubility and intestinal permeability. A Class I drug, top solubility and prime permeability, is aas a rule forgiving. Class II, low solubility yet top permeability, calls for awareness to dissolution. Class III, top solubility and occasional permeability, may profit from absorption enhancers or permeability systems. Class IV, low solubility and coffee permeability, primarily needs imaginitive start or is shelved.
Food impact is any other lever. Some lipophilic capsules soak up more advantageous with a meal when you consider that bile salts variety micelles, improving solubilization. Others educate lowered exposure when nutrition delays gastric emptying. Package inserts customarily come with exceptional directions, take with meals or take on an empty stomach, based mostly on careful crossover reviews. Ignore them and you can still halve or double exposure without replacing the capsule.
First flow metabolism, the place the liver or intestinal enzymes task the drug ahead of it reaches flow, can slash systemic availability. Prodrugs turn this quirk into a force. Enalapril is inactive till esterases convert it to enalaprilat. The prodrug sort is greater lipophilic, more suitable absorbed, and then activated in vivo. Clopidogrel desires CYP enzymes to transform energetic, that is why deficient metabolizers could get less antiplatelet outcome.

When two drugs with the same call do not think the same
Patients customarily record that a the different company’s edition of a regularly occurring medical care feels off. Sometimes this is expectation bias. Sometimes it's miles very authentic. Several scientific examples tutor the place the biology and the formulation meet.
Levothyroxine illustrates slim healing index conduct. The API is amazing and sensitive to small transformations in exposure. Even minor shifts in excipient resolution, tablet hardness, or dissolution profile can modify bioavailability adequate for a patient to suppose fatigue or palpitations. Many endocrinologists decide on patients remain on one model or one one-of-a-kind regularly occurring to evade swings. When a switch is beneficial, they recheck thyroid functionality in 6 to 8 weeks.
Metoprolol comes in two salt forms, tartrate and succinate. Tartrate is repeatedly speedy liberate, succinate is an increased unlock matrix. The salts don't seem to be interchangeable milligram for milligram, and the discharge profile shapes the 24 hour blood rigidity and heart fee curve. Labeling attempts to make this clean, yet actual world blend ups manifest for the period of transitions of care.
Ibuprofen can provide a subtler lesson. The lysine and arginine salts dissolve turbo than the free acid, that can translate to a quicker onset of analgesia. For a sufferer looking to seize up with a migraine, that 15 to 20 minute change can remember, whether the complete publicity over 8 hours appears to be like similar.
Inhaled corticosteroids also demonstrate the pressure of physical style and system. Two merchandise may additionally contain the related microgram dose of an API, however if one system has a tighter particle measurement distribution that fits the equipment plume higher, more drug will reach the lessen airlines. Patients perceive that as bigger control on the “equal” drug.
Generics, bioequivalence, and what those numbers mean
Regulators require accepted medicines to demonstrate bioequivalence to a reference product, regularly by means of matching the space below the attention curve and top attention inside of predefined statistical limits. The generic 80 to a hundred twenty five percentage wide variety is a trust interval around the geometric imply ratio, no longer a license to glide wildly. For maximum medicinal drugs, exposure that shut is clinically indistinguishable, and generics convey the best option significance.
Edge situations exist. Drugs with a narrow therapeutic index, challenging shipping systems, or steep attention response curves can show small method adjustments. Tacrolimus, an immunosuppressant, needs tight tracking whilst switching between items. Anti epileptics also sit near the threshold for some sufferers. The correct response is simply not fear of generics, but attention to monitoring and consistency. When doubtful, physicians can specify a specific corporation and fee stages or scientific markers after a change.
The production aspect topics too. Generic brands would have to conform to contemporary Good Manufacturing Practice. The related ICH and pharmacopeial specifications apply. Site inspections, steadiness studies, and impurity controls are part of the package. When you spot headlines approximately recalls, they pretty much involve impurities like nitrosamines came across with greater analytics. That is the system running, albeit messily, to power chance down over time.
Biologics, biosimilars, and the function of structure
Large molecule therapeutics add a further layer of complexity. A monoclonal antibody seriously is not a single small molecule crystal, it's miles a glycoprotein with a distribution of glycoforms, greater order buildings, and publish translational variations. The biologically energetic issue here is the comprehensive structure. Glycosylation can alternate receptor binding affinity and effector characteristic, which shifts clinical efficiency.
Stabilizing these proteins requires careful method. Buffers like histidine, sugars like sucrose or trehalose, and surfactants like polysorbate eighty protect in opposition t aggregation, denaturation, and interface rigidity in the course of delivery or injection. Even the box closure machine can impression stability. Silicone oil from syringes can result in protein aggregation beneath a few prerequisites. Leachables from rubber stoppers also can interact. These should not exotic worries. I actually have sat in meetings wherein a small swap to a stopper coating forced new steadiness reviews after a subtle build up in subvisible debris regarded.
Biosimilars purpose to in shape a reference biologic’s clinical performance carefully, however they should not be equal on the atomic point. Regulators review them with a totality of facts strategy, comparing architecture, feature, pharmacokinetics, and clinical outcomes. For many symptoms, biosimilars provide an identical efficacy and safety, and their availability supports keep an eye on quotes. Where immunogenicity chance is top, comparable to with repeated switching or in susceptible populations, clinicians may additionally pick out a unmarried product and persist with it to diminish variables. Again, thoughtful tracking bridges the distance between theory and affected person ride.
Stability, degradation, and packaging are efficacy issues
An fine drug will have to stay efficient from manufacturing unit to sufferer to remaining dose. Hydrolysis, oxidation, photolysis, and polymorphic transitions can degrade APIs through the years. Excipients can assist or harm. Magnesium stearate is ubiquitous as a lubricant, however in high quantities it could possibly gradual dissolution. Sorbitol is a pleasant sweetener for drinks, yet an excessive amount of can speed gastrointestinal transit and decrease absorption for a few capsules. Light touchy compounds commonly desire amber bottles. Moisture delicate capsules improvement from desiccants, however top humidity in proper properties can nonetheless gum up disintegration.
For injectables, garage temperatures and managing training subject. Freezing a protein product can crack emulsions or create ice interface break. Shaking can spread tender structures. Pharmacists learn to manage these with care, and packaging engineers paintings to cause them to as effective as a possibility. Even for small molecules, a various bottle liner or a alternate in blister foil can lengthen shelf existence with the aid of months with the aid of slicing moisture ingress.
